Not sure it matters...but curious?

I just re-read  in detail the letter I received when I re-fi'd in June.  Noticed the score range shows:

 

Beacon 5.0 (EQ) 334 - 818

FICO II (EX) 320 - 844

Classic 4 (TU) 309 - 839

 

.....while MyFico shows 300 - 850 for MTG scores for all 3 CRA.

 

Which is correct, or why the difference?

Re: Not sure it matters...but curious?

300-850 is the nominal range on all three - but it's not actually possible to reach the top or bottom of the range.

 

The listed ranges are the (correct) real-world reachable numbers for those three scoring models.

 

In newer scoring models (like FICO8 and FICO9), it's actually possible to reach the full 850 (but even with 8 and 9, it's not necessarily possible to reach 300 on all CRAs).
